s/G_MINFLOAT/G_MAXFLOAT unref the buffer pool in the loop func
Original commit message from CVS: s/G_MINFLOAT/G_MAXFLOAT unref the buffer pool in the loop func
This commit is contained in:
parent
71b95f0145
commit
d4458d89c9
@ -228,7 +228,7 @@ gst_ladspa_class_init (GstLADSPAClass *klass)
|
|||||||
desc->PortRangeHints[current_portnum].LowerBound;
|
desc->PortRangeHints[current_portnum].LowerBound;
|
||||||
} else {
|
} else {
|
||||||
if (argtype==G_TYPE_INT) klass->control_info[i].lowerbound = (gfloat)G_MININT;
|
if (argtype==G_TYPE_INT) klass->control_info[i].lowerbound = (gfloat)G_MININT;
|
||||||
if (argtype==G_TYPE_FLOAT) klass->control_info[i].lowerbound = -G_MINFLOAT;
|
if (argtype==G_TYPE_FLOAT) klass->control_info[i].lowerbound = -G_MAXFLOAT;
|
||||||
}
|
}
|
||||||
|
|
||||||
if (LADSPA_IS_HINT_BOUNDED_ABOVE(hintdesc)) {
|
if (LADSPA_IS_HINT_BOUNDED_ABOVE(hintdesc)) {
|
||||||
@ -856,6 +856,8 @@ gst_ladspa_loop(GstElement *element)
|
|||||||
ladspa->timestamp += ladspa->buffersize * 10^9 / ladspa->samplerate;
|
ladspa->timestamp += ladspa->buffersize * 10^9 / ladspa->samplerate;
|
||||||
} while (TRUE);
|
} while (TRUE);
|
||||||
|
|
||||||
|
gst_buffer_pool_unref(bufpool);
|
||||||
|
|
||||||
for (i=0 ; i<numsinkpads ; i++){
|
for (i=0 ; i<numsinkpads ; i++){
|
||||||
gst_bytestream_destroy (bytestreams[i]);
|
gst_bytestream_destroy (bytestreams[i]);
|
||||||
}
|
}
|
||||||
|
Loading…
x
Reference in New Issue
Block a user